Transaction e336135061d78a3458a57a1992874ceef2fbc3aeee7bd053348b2c3194db1b4d
1 Input
1 Output
-
e336135061d78a3458a57a1992874ceef2fbc3aeee7bd053348b2c3194db1b4d:0
- value
- 149998192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ff4b2adee54ccb14a3f954a3920ef19cf7e78d1 OP_EQUAL
- address
- 3DMaspTLiDYfKxHq9u4rC6sUDVMaZvFCVN